Output 465662a396779f63fb731852fd63fa12b0474a3cb71604069e98d9042dfcfcca:0

value
2013860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84925aa481c13ede6e519334dbb977e29afe7d9 OP_EQUAL
address
3MQdWL91iJQLxcKeHMJd7iF4B8gfhnG6Ci
transaction
465662a396779f63fb731852fd63fa12b0474a3cb71604069e98d9042dfcfcca
spent
true